NVS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

1,119 of the 4,957 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Novartis (NVS)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$19.7B — down 5.2% from $20.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 77 funds opened new NVS positions and 73 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 347 added to existing stakes and 458 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Dodge & Cox, adding an estimated $211M. The largest seller was Brown Brothers Harriman & Co, cutting an estimated $313M.
